30 POINTS ANSWER ASAP!!!!
Determine the perimeter of the right triangle shown.
right triangle with vertices at negative 4 comma 4, 4 comma 4, and 4 comma negative 2
10 units
24 units
36 units
64 units
Answer: 24 units.
Step-by-step explanation: To find the perimeter of the right triangle, you need to add up the lengths of all three sides of the triangle.
The right triangle shown has a vertex at (-4, 4), another vertex at (4, 4), and a third vertex at (4, -2). The length of the side between the first two vertices can be calculated using the distance formula:
distance = sqrt((x2 - x1)^2 + (y2 - y1)^2)
= sqrt((4 - (-4))^2 + (4 - 4)^2)
= sqrt(8^2 + 0)
= sqrt(64)
= 8
The length of the side between the second and third vertices can be calculated using the distance formula:
distance = sqrt((x2 - x1)^2 + (y2 - y1)^2)
= sqrt((4 - 4)^2 + (-2 - 4)^2)
= sqrt(0 + (-6)^2)
= sqrt(36)
= 6
The length of the hypotenuse of the right triangle can be calculated using the Pythagorean theorem:
c^2 = a^2 + b^2
c = sqrt(a^2 + b^2)
= sqrt(8^2 + 6^2)
= sqrt(64 + 36)
= sqrt(100)
= 10
To find the perimeter of the triangle, add up the lengths of all three sides: 8 + 6 + 10 = 24 units.
Therefore, the perimeter of the right triangle is 24 units.

Scenario 1A Calculate the following amounts for a participating provider who bills Medicare and has no deductible left. Submitted charge (based on provider’s regular fee) $650 Medicare participating physician fee schedule (PFS) $450 Coinsurance amount (20% paid by) $ Medicare payment (80 percent of the PFS) $ Provider write-off $ Scenario 1B Calculate the following amounts for a participating provider who bills Medicare and remaining annual deductible for the patient. Submitted charge (based on provider’s regular fee) $650 Medicare participating physician fee schedule (PFS) $450 Patient pays $100 remaining on their deductible $ Remaining amount for Insurance and patient to pay $ (PFS - $100) Coinsurance amount (20% of remaining amount) $ Total paid by patient (deductible & 20% of remaining) $ Medicare payment (80 percent of the remaining amount) $ Provider write-off $
Scenario 1A:
Coinsurance amount is $90
Medicare payment is $360
Provider write-off is $290
Scenario 1B:
Remaining amount for Insurance and patient to pay is $350
Coinsurance amount is $70
Total paid by patient is $170
Medicare payment is $280
Provider write-off is $370
Scenario 1A:
Submitted charge: $650
Medicare participating physician fee schedule (PFS): $450
Coinsurance amount (20% paid by patient): $
Medicare payment (80% of the PFS): $
Provider write-off: $
To calculate the missing amounts, we can use the provided information:
Coinsurance amount (20% paid by patient):
Coinsurance amount = 20% of the Medicare participating physician fee schedule (PFS)
Coinsurance amount = 0.2 * $450 = $90
Medicare payment (80% of the PFS):
Medicare payment = 80% of the Medicare participating physician fee schedule (PFS)
Medicare payment = 0.8 * $450 = $360
Provider write-off:
Provider write-off = Submitted charge - Medicare payment
Provider write-off = $650 - $360 = $290
Scenario 1B:
Submitted charge: $650
Medicare participating physician fee schedule (PFS): $450
Patient pays $100 remaining on their deductible
Remaining amount for Insurance and patient to pay: $
Coinsurance amount (20% of remaining amount): $
Total paid by patient (deductible & 20% of remaining): $
Medicare payment (80% of the remaining amount): $
Provider write-off: $
To calculate the missing amounts, we can use the provided information:
Remaining amount for Insurance and patient to pay:
Remaining amount for Insurance and patient to pay = PFS - remaining deductible
Remaining amount for Insurance and patient to pay = $450 - $100 = $350
Coinsurance amount (20% of remaining amount):
Coinsurance amount = 20% of the remaining amount
Coinsurance amount = 0.2 * $350 = $70
Total paid by patient (deductible & 20% of remaining):
Total paid by patient = remaining deductible + coinsurance amount
Total paid by patient = $100 + $70 = $170
Medicare payment (80% of the remaining amount):
Medicare payment = 80% of the remaining amount
Medicare payment = 0.8 * $350 = $280
Provider write-off:
Provider write-off = Submitted charge - Medicare payment
Provider write-off = $650 - $280 = $370

an experiment consists of tossing 4 unbiased coins simultaneously. the number of simple events in this experiment is question 20answer a. 10 b. 8 c. 16 d. 25
The number of simple events in this experiment is 16.
The correct answer to the given question is option c.
The probability of an event can be calculated by dividing the number of favorable outcomes by the number of possible outcomes. A simple event is one in which only one of the outcomes can occur. For example, if a coin is tossed, a simple event would be the outcome of the coin being heads or tails.
The total number of possible outcomes in the experiment of tossing 4 unbiased coins simultaneously is 2⁴, since there are two possible outcomes for each coin. Thus, the total number of possible outcomes is 16.
Each coin has two possible outcomes: heads or tails. If all four coins are flipped, there are two possible outcomes for the first coin, two possible outcomes for the second coin, two possible outcomes for the third coin, and two possible outcomes for the fourth coin. Therefore, the total number of possible outcomes is 2 × 2 × 2 × 2 = 16.
Therefore, the number of simple events in this experiment is 16, which is option (c).

Write the center and radius for the following circles
Given:
The equations of circle are
4. \(\left(x+\dfrac{2}{3}\right)^2+(y+1)^2=24\)
5. \((x-1)^2+(y+2)^2=28\)
6 .\((x+12)^2+y^2=\dfrac{3}{64}\)
To find:
The center and radius for the given circles.
Solution:
The standard form of a circle is:
\((x-h)^2+(y-k)^2=r^2\)
Where, \((h,k)\) is center and \(r\) is the radius of the circle.
4.
The equation of the circle is
\(\left(x+\dfrac{2}{3}\right)^2+(y+1)^2=24\)
The standard form of this circle is
\(\left(x-(-\dfrac{2}{3})\right)^2+(y-(-1))^2=(\sqrt{24})^2\)
\(\left(x-(-\dfrac{2}{3})\right)^2+(y-(-1))^2=(2\sqrt{6})^2\)
Therefore, the center of the circle is \(\left(-\dfrac{2}{3},-1\right)\) and the radius of the circle is \(2\sqrt{6}\).
5.
The equation of the circle is
\((x-1)^2+(y+2)^2=28\)
The standard form of this circle is
\((x-1)^2+(y-(-2))^2=(\sqrt{28})^2\)
\((x-1)^2+(y-(-2))^2=(2\sqrt{7})^2\)
Therefore, the center of the circle is \(\left(1,-2\right)\) and the radius of the circle is \(2\sqrt{7}\).
6.
The equation of the circle is
\((x+12)^2+y^2=\dfrac{3}{64}\)
The standard form of this circle is
\((x-(-12))^2+(y-0)^2=(\sqrt{\dfrac{3}{64}})^2\)
\((x-(-12))^2+(y-0)^2=\dfrac{\sqrt{3}}{8}\)
Therefore, the center of the circle is \(\left(-12,0\right)\) and the radius of the circle is \(\dfrac{\sqrt{3}}{8}\).
